Why Have Auto Insurance Rates Increased?
By David E. Smith   |   01.01.25
As you have undoubtedly noticed, auto insurance rates have increased significantly in recent years. According to the latest data, auto insurance rates have jumped by nearly 26% for full coverage since the start of the pandemic, and the trend is expected to continue into 2025.
